Sweet Child Born in Texas
This book brings out the best of Texas. Sweet Child Born in Texas includes features such as the state flower, the state insect, and the state animal. It is written by Whitney Strauss, Susan Giles, and Kathleen Cooter. This childish book is targeted for kids ages one through four. But I think this book would be a little dull for any age kid. Although colorful pictures by Holly Weinstein show adorable insects and animals, this is a book of facts and has no characters. This book has a little of everything, from the Alamo to the Mexican bat. The Texas flag was often found, but all four times it was very small. I would not add the fact that Texas has a lot of electronics. Kids generally don’t care or understand. This educational book teaches kids about Texas and will make them proud to know about it. I sure am proud to live there! But the format was unappealing. It was an unusual book idea, but I think the authors missed an opportunity to make something more fun.
